Default JPSS and IronALL, which is which, shipped without labels

I just got my samples for IronAll for darks and JPSS for lights, but I dont know which one is which since there aren't labels - one has blue lines on the back and the other has orange lines.. the blue lines are horizontal and verticle, the orange ones are vertical only

I am surprised. I got JPSS from two different vendors and they all have "Jetpro SoftStretch" printed on the back. I wonder if either one is the real thing.

You can test which one is which by tearing the paper about 1/8" to 1/4" long. If the transfer rip completely then it is JPSS.
